How Can I Find Out Which Facilities In My Area Are Hill-Burton Facilities?

A listing of all Hill-Burton facilities in
the country is posted online at: www.hrsa.gov/hillburton/hillburtonfacilities.htm or call the hotline at 800.638.0742 or 800.492.0359 for
Maryland residents.
Keep in mind that even though a facility is listed in the Directory, that doesn't mean it still has services available or provides the services you desire. Call the facility to be certain.
